    Beyond Upset

    Some guy stole the layout to one of my websites. It's not even close to being a coincidence.

    Even his ": menuitem" on his Navigation are the same as mine. His link colors are the same, table structure, everything. If you look at the source...it's nearly identical. Even the CSS class names are the same.

    Man, this really chaps my goat. Especially after I realized he is using my product, vbsNews, on his website. So not only did I provide a free service to him, but he stole one of my layouts as well.
